從人工腳本到自主代理 生成式 AI 重塑軟體測試生態

post image

生成式 AI 正快速改變軟體功能測試生態。過去仰賴人工撰寫測試案例、維護自動化腳本的流程,正逐步轉向由 AI 輔助產生案例、自我修復腳本,甚至由自主代理完成端對端驗證。此趨勢不只是工具升級,更代表品質保證(QA)團隊的角色,將從「測試執行者」轉向為「設計策略、判斷風險與治理 AI 產出」。

從手動到自動生成:測試案例創建的典範轉移

在傳統測試流程中,測試人員需仔細解讀需求文件,手動設計測試步驟與預期結果,耗時且容易受個人經驗限制。生成式 AI 可從使用者故事、業務需求文件(BRD)、Figma 設計稿或文字描述,自動產出測試案例初稿,讓原本需數日或數週的任務縮短至數小時。此過程有兩項有角色與任務的變革:

1.「總編輯」模式的確立
然而AI並非能完全自動化測試案例創建的「萬靈丹」。AI生成的案例雖然能快速覆蓋「快樂路徑」(happy path)和基本驗證,但可能遺漏複雜的業務邏輯或特定領域的邊界條件。因此業界逐漸形成「總編輯」模式:AI 負責快速生成草稿,QA 工程師則審查、修正與核准,確保測試案例符合真實情境。
 

2.輸入品質決定輸出品質
AI生成測試案例的成敗,高度依賴輸入資料的品質。模糊不清的使用者故事或需求描述,只會產生籠統的測試案例。因此,在導入AI輔助測試的團隊中,撰寫清晰、結構化的驗收標準(Acceptance Criteria)變得比以往任何時候都更加重要。

自我修復與視覺AI:解決自動化測試的脆弱性

也衍生腳本測試的前後差異:

1.傳統自動化測試腳本極其脆弱,穩定性高度依賴UI元素的定位器(如XPath或CSS選擇器)。常因按鈕 ID、頁面結構或 CSS 選擇器異動而失效,導致團隊需投入大量時間維護,成為自動化測試效益的一大瓶頸。

2.新一代工具結合視覺大模型、布局相似度和可訪問性標籤(ARIA tags),改以「理解元素意圖」取代「依賴固定路徑」。當 UI 變更時,系統可重新定位元素並調整腳本,降低測試中斷與維護成本。

圖1:QA工程師在筆記型電腦上審查AI增強的測試結果儀表板
圖片來源:https://www.testdevlab.com/blog/ai-augmented-software-testing-future-of-qa
 

自主測試代理的興起:實現端到端的智慧驗證

AI在測試領域的應用正從單一功能的「工具」演進為能夠自主執行複雜任務的「代理(Agent)」。這些AI測試代理旨在無需持續人工干預的情況下,處理整個軟體驗證生命週期。

以TestSprite 平台為代表的自主代理,可直接整合至開發者IDE(如VS Code),與AI編碼助理協同工作;開發者只需一個自然語言提示,代理就能啟動完整的測試週期,包括:

1.理解需求:分析產品需求文件(PRD)或程式碼變更的意圖。

2.生成測試:自主產生涵蓋前端UI與後端API的全棧測試計畫與可執行腳本。

3.執行與分析:在雲端沙箱環境中執行測試,並智慧地診斷失敗原因。

4.提出修復建議:當測試失敗時,代理不僅僅是報告錯誤,還能分析根本原因並產生結構化的程式碼修正建議,直接反饋給開發者的AI編碼助理。

這種「需求->生成->執行->修復->驗證」的閉環系統,極大地縮短了反饋週期,使完整的端到端測試循環時間從數小時縮短至5分鐘內,完美匹配由AI驅動的高速開發節奏。

圖2:TestSprite AI驅動的自主軟體測試平台截圖
圖片來源:https://www.testsprite.com/use-cases/zh-Hant/the-most-reliable-AI-end-to-end-tests
 

QA角色的演變:從執行者到策略家

隨著AI接管了大量重複性的測試腳本撰寫與維護工作,QA專業人員的角色正從「測試執行者」轉向「品質策略制定者」。未來QA的價值,不再只是能否手動測試或撰寫自動化腳本,而是能否判斷系統風險、設計測試策略,並有效審查 AI 產出的測試結果。

在 AI 輔助測試逐漸普及後,QA 需具備更強的批判性思考與業務理解能力,工作重點將轉向以下面向:

1.測試策略設計:判斷哪些功能與流程最需要測試

2.風險分析:找出產品中最可能出錯或影響最大的區域

3.探索性測試:補足 AI 難以發現的使用情境與邏輯缺陷

4.AI 治理與協作:審查 AI 產出,確保測試結果符合業務需求與品質標準


因此,未來的 QA 團隊將更精簡,也更重視能駕馭 AI、理解業務邏輯與掌握品質風險的高階人才。

挑戰與現實:AI測試並非萬靈丹

生成式 AI 雖然能提升測試效率與覆蓋率,但仍有其限制。企業導入 AI 測試時,仍須建立審查與治理機制,避免過度依賴自動化結果。其中,有以下三大限制:

  •  領域知識的「情境牆」
    AI在通用邏輯上表現出色,但面對複雜的金融法規、醫療保健合規性或企業內部特殊流程等高度專業情境時,AI往往會遇到「情境牆(context wall)」,除非經過特定資料訓練,否則無法理解這些隱含的業務規則,導致生成的測試案例遺漏關鍵邊界條件。
     
  • AI幻覺與審查瓶頸
    生成式AI存在「幻覺(hallucination)」的風險,即可能產生看似合理但實際上錯誤的內容,導致誤報(False Positives)或漏報(False Negatives),從而影響測試結果的可靠性。因此,對AI產出的所有內容進行人工審查變得至關重要。然而,這也帶來了新的瓶頸:產生測試案例的速度很快,但審查它們所需的時間和精力卻相當巨大,若審查不當,AI產出的可能只是「包裝精美的技術債」。
     
  • 維護成本的轉移
    AI 並未完全消除維護成本,而是將成本從腳本維護轉向 AI 系統維護。企業仍需投入資源,維護知識庫(RAG)、調整模型設定,並管理訓練資料與測試規則。

產業影響與發展現況

生成式 AI 導入後,軟體測試的價值鏈正在重組。對企業而言,主要效益包括縮短測試週期、提高測試覆蓋率,以及減少重複性維護工作。就市場趨勢與量化影響來看,全球軟體測試市場仍將持續成長,AI 與機器學習已成為推動測試工具升級的重要力量;部分早期導入者也已觀察到發布週期縮短、維護成本下降與日常任務自動化等效益。

不過,QA 人才並不會因此被完全取代,而是需要轉型為更具策略能力的角色。未來 QA 的核心能力將包括:判斷哪些功能最需要測試、辨識高風險流程、設計探索性測試,以及審查 AI 產出的正確性。換言之,AI 可提升測試效率,但品質責任仍需由具備領域知識與批判思考能力的人員把關。

圖3:圖表顯示生成式AI的普及速度超越個人電腦和網路
圖片來源:https://www.ithome.com.tw/news/175035
 

FIND 觀點

生成式 AI 測試將成為企業提升軟體交付效率的重要趨勢,尤其適合導入頻繁改版、介面變動快速或測試資源不足的開發團隊。然而,企業不宜將 AI 視為萬用解方。若需求文件模糊、驗收標準不完整,AI 產出的案例仍可能流於表面;若缺乏產業知識庫與審查機制,也可能產生誤報、漏報或不符合情境的建議。唯有在效率與治理並重的基礎上,生成式 AI 才能真正成為軟體測試生態升級的助力。
 

封面圖片來源:本文作者以AI工具輔助生成
參考資料來源:
1.終極指南- 2026年最佳且最可靠的AI端到端測試
2.Manual vs AI-Generated Test Cases - Benchmark 2026
3.Why AI-Augmented Software Testing Is the Future of QA ...
4.【2026 State of Testing Report】AI 浪潮下軟體測試的趨勢 ...
5.缺乏受測程式的領域知識GenAI 雖然可以自動生成測試案例
6.生成式AI現身3年的普及率為53%,超越PC及網路 - iThome
7.How AI changes QA expectations in 2026? - DeviQA
8.DavidKo - 【2026 軟體測試就業市場真相】AI 真的抹殺了90% ...
9.AI in Software Testing: The Definitive Guide for 2026
10.Evaluating Generative AI in Software Testing
11.軟體測試市場規模、趨勢及預測(2026-2035)
12. 這一波其實比寫code 還更關鍵: 👉 AI 正在接管「操作 ...
13. 2026年必懂AI工具|Dia、Gemini、Manus⋯資訊、知識 - 數位時代
14. QA Industry Shifts to AI-Driven Testing in 2026 - LinkedIn
15. 2026自愈测试脚本:颠覆传统自动化
16. Generative AI in Software Testing: Top Tools for 2026
17. How AI Is Redefining Software Testing Practices in 2026
18. [ 2026 預測趨勢] #3 Spec to Application — 只要設定好規格 ...
19. 大家都在說AI 能秒生幾十個Test Case。但在第一線就知道
20. 到2026年,全球將超過1億人使用生成式AI提升工作效率 - AI NEWS
21. AI driven testing: what it actually changes for QA teams in 2026
22. 2026年AI测试工具评测:谁在解决问题,谁在割韭菜? - 久曲健
23. Testing AI in 2026: Progress, Priorities and Plateaus
24. The ROI of AI: How Generative AI Cuts Testing Costs
25. 終極指南- 2026年最佳且最有效率的AI品管工具
26. 有人真的靠AI 工具佔到便宜嗎? : r/ExperiencedDevs
27. AI新賽局,2026開戰!生成式應用深化,重塑消費、職場與創新生態
28. QA trends for 2026: AI, agents, and the future of testing - Tricentis
29. TestSprite vs TestMu AI:2026 年哪個更適合AI 原生團隊?
30. AI Testing in 2026: Why AI Is Replacing Traditional QA
31. AI Across the SDLC: From Incremental Gains to Strategic ...
32. 解讀報告|2026 Agentic Coding 趨勢解讀:軟體開發正走向 ...
33. TestSprite 與Functionize:2026 年最佳AI 測試代理
34. 解讀2026 年4 大AI 技術趨勢,為什麼「世界模型」與「編排調度」成 ...
35. 10 Software Testing Trends 2026: The Ultimate QA Guide
36. 何時使用生成式AI 或傳統AI | Generative AI
37. AI Testing in 2026: Why Signal, Trust, and Intentional ...
38. How AI Reshapes Software Testing in 2026: Processes & ...
39. 效率工具Top 10:2026年软件测试从业者必备指南
40. 第20 天:意念先行- 用自然語言設計測試計畫 - iT 邦幫忙- iThome
41. 全球生成式AI 工具流量排行榜分析(2026 最新趨勢解讀) - 網站設計
42. 生成式AI與分析式AI比一比!了解有何差異與運用時機
43. How Generative AI Is Rewriting Software Testing Rules in ...
44. AI Revolutionizing SDLC in 2026
45. 資策會公布2026年十大AI關鍵技術:AI從虛擬躍入實體
46. AI 時代寫程式,你是在學習還是在偷懶?
47. 软件测试公司怎么选2026年AI测试新趋势
48. Smarter QA in 2026: How AI and Automation Will ...
49. 2026 企業如何佈局AI Agent?5 大技術趨勢與落地場景全解析
50. 實測何時用Google 搜尋、 AI 模式、 AI 摘要或ChatGPT? ...
51. 2026 年必懂AI 工具指南!華頓商學院教授教你:Gemini
52. Top AI Testing Tools To Consider In 2026
53. 2026年AI工具生態系成形專業化、代理型AI主導未來趨勢
54. 而是它常常分不出哪些case 真的重要。 所以會用AI 做測試 ...
55. 《2026年趨勢與展望》 | 勤業眾信
56. Manual vs AI-Generated Test Cases - Benchmark 2026 - Kualitee
57. www.deviqa.com/blog/how-ai-changes-qa-expectations-in-2026

黃偉倫

2026-05-28

分享: 0 瀏覽量: 29